Hello, my name is Diane Girardin Bourgelas, and welcome to  On The Wings Of A Dove. I chose On The Wings Of A Dove for my website as a symbol of hope. Do you remember the scriptures of Noah and the Ark? Well, when Noah wanted to see if there was any hope for land he sent out the dove, the dove returned with an olive leaf.  The scriptures above shows what the dove did how it led to the olive leaf.

-Hope Genesis 6:9 - 8:22

-For Noah the dove was a sign of hope for land = Hope

-Dove brings back with him an olive leaf = olive oil = anointing for healing

 

Is any sick among you? let him call for the elders of the church; and let them pray over him anointing him with oil in the name of the Lord:

James 5:14 (KJV)

 

So On The Wings Of A Dove, God sends us hope from God for healing
